Banana cocoa baked dessert contains 145 calories per 100 g. The same serving provides 29.4 g of carbohydrates, 2.6 g of protein, and 3 g of fat.
Yes, banana cocoa baked dessert is compatible with a gluten-free diet. It is also suitable for vegetarian, Mediterranean, and flexitarian eating patterns.
